基于模糊控制的风电机组变桨距控制

摘    要:针对风力发电机组非线性、时变性的问题,提出采用模糊PID控制器作为变桨距控制器,在风速高于额定风速时,依据风速变化情况调整桨距角,从而使风电机组保持恒功率输出,最后在MATLAB平台上搭建仿真模型。结果表明,采用模糊PID控制比传统PID控制具有更好的动态性能和静态误差,能够优化变桨距控制方法。

Variable Pitch Angel Wind Turbines Based on Fuzzy Controller
Abstract:Aiming at the problems of nonlinear, time-varying in the wind turbines, Fuzzy PID controller is established as a variable pitch controller. Pitch angle is adjusted according to wind speed to keep constant power output when the wind speed is higher than the rated wind speed.Finally,building the simulation model in the MATLAB platform.Results show,Fuzzy PID controller has better dynamic performance and static error than the traditional one. It can optimize the variable pitch control method.
